Allegations of plagiarism were raised last month by Nathan Cofnas, a philosopher of biology and former Cambridge researcher who has publicly criticized diversity, equity and inclusion policies. Cofnas previously wrote that in a meritocracy, "Blacks would disappear from almost all high-profile positions outside of sports and entertainment."

Arday previously denied any intentional wrongdoing, saying errors in his academic work were inadvertent and arguing that much of the criticism against him was an ideologically and racially motivated campaign against him.

Supporters of Arday also argued the scrutiny went far beyond legitimate academic criticism and said he became the target of an ideological campaign because of his work on race, inequality and diversity.

Liverpool John Moores University previously investigated allegations relating to his doctoral thesis and said it found no evidence of academic misconduct, according to The Times of London.

Articles by The Times of London and The Telegraph reported last month on possible embellishments in Arday's personal history, including claims that he raised millions for charity through endurance challenges, which he later amended. The Telegraph questioned his claim to have published a book, "Being Young, Black and Male: Challenging the Dominant Discourse," saying it could not find evidence it was ever published.
